This $6M Ford GT40 Has Wild Shelby History

A 1965 Ford GT40 MkI, once driven by Carroll Shelby himself (yes, the legend!), is about to hit the auction block and could fetch up to $6 million. This isn’t just any classic—it’s a racing icon with a cameo in movies, a stint on TV, and a wild backstory involving Ford’s failed Ferrari deal. This GT40 MkII Is the Real Unicorn

Car nerds, brace yourselves: the most original Ford GT40 MkII—yep, the one that helped crush Ferrari at Le Mans in ’66—is hitting the auction block for the first time in decades. Only three of these lightweight legends exist, and this one still has its original body, big-block V8, and even the Le Mans fuel tanks.
